Linux高階04 cheat 命令的栗子

2021-09-23 20:12:58 字數 2433 閱讀 4914

基於centos6.6解釋下安裝過程。

a. 安裝python和git

1

# yum install -y python git

b. 安裝pip

123

# wget 

# python get-pip.py

# pip install -u pip

c. 安裝依賴檔案

1

# pip install docopt pygments

1

# git clone 

e. 安裝cheat

1

2

# cd cheat

# python setup.py install

f. 測試

1

2

$ cheat -v

cheat 2.1.13

mancheat幫助。

123

456

$ cheat man

# convert a man page to pdf

man -t bash | ps2pdf - bash.pdf

# view the ascii chart

man 7 ascii

檢視cheat支援的命令。

123

4567

891011

12

$ cheat -l

7z /usr/lib/python2.6/site-packages/cheat/cheatsheets/7z

ab /usr/lib/python2.6/site-packages/cheat/cheatsheets/ab

apk /usr/lib/python2.6/site-packages/cheat/cheatsheets/apk

apt-cache /usr/lib/python2.6/site-packages/cheat/cheatsheets/apt-cache

apt-get /usr/lib/python2.6/site-packages/cheat/cheatsheets/apt-get

aptitude /usr/lib/python2.6/site-packages/cheat/cheatsheets/aptitude

asciiart /usr/lib/python2.6/site-packages/cheat/cheatsheets/asciiart

asterisk /usr/lib/python2.6/site-packages/cheat/cheatsheets/asterisk

at /usr/lib/python2.6/site-packages/cheat/cheatsheets/at

...... # 後面省略

自己編寫foo命令的cheat。前提是要配置好editor變數,export editor='vim'

1

$ cheat -e foo

編寫好的foo命令的cheatsheet放置在~/.cheat目錄下。

設定語法高亮,不過設定了沒啥用感覺。

1

$ export cheatcolors=true

設定自動補全。將以下指令加入到$home/.bashrc中。注意cheat.bash的路徑。

1

source

$home/cheat/cheat/autocompletion/cheat.bash

執行source $home/.bashrc中生效。

1

2

$ cheat [tab][tab]

display all 125 possibilities? (y or n)

目前,cheat有125個命令的栗子。

~~ eof ~~

linux命令工具 Cheat的安裝

剛剛接觸linux不久,很多的命令引數搭配使用的時候老是記不住,用man的時候也會感覺頭大啊,於是便嘗試cheat這個工具,在這個搭建過程中碰到過一些問題,在這裡總結了一下!cheat的安裝 一 cheat命令依賴於python和pip,因此,在安裝cheat命令之前,你需要在機器上安裝python...

Linux下更好用的幫助命令 cheat

linux系統中,我們經常會用man命令來幫助檢視這個命令的具體用法,man是很強大的,但是英語不好的同學用man用起來可能不那麼順手,自然而然的就出現了cheat命令,cheat命令就是通過簡單的例項告訴你乙個命令的具體使用方法,它被建立的目的是幫助系統管理員記住常用的系統命令。1 cheat介紹...

Linux下更好用的幫助命令 cheat

linux系統中,我們經常會用man命令來幫助檢視這個命令的具體用法,man是很強大的,但是英語不好的同學用man用起來可能不那麼順手,自然而然的就出現了cheat命令,cheat命令就是通過簡單的例項告訴你乙個命令的具體使用方法,它被建立的目的是幫助系統管理員記住常用的系統命令。1 cheat介紹...